hello all, i was out the other night and wanted to take off fast out of a light..so i revved my engine up to about 4000 rpm in neutral and ripped it to 1st with the pedal floored. it smoked the crap out of my tires. now when i accelerate out of a light, the trans seems to "shudder" and when it hits 3rd gear, it goes in really hard. also if you floor it while its on the highway, the RPM's jump up to about 5000 and then go back down to 3000 and it takes off again. When this happens i can smell a fluid -- i think its trans fluid. I took it to the shop and they said the trans might be going. How munch is this going to cost? and i bought the extended warranty on my car -- will they know i was doing this?

Clean the rubber chunks from under the front wheelwells and change your tranny fuid before testing that warranty coverage . You probably fried and warped the clutch pack then burnt the tranny fluid .
